[quote=Anonymous]Even if DH can't be around, he can take some things off your plate, like researching other childcare options. My DH, even while deployed, does the majority of our household shopping, for example. Amazon Prime sells just about everything, and we've signed up for subscriptions for diapers, detergent, garbage bags, bathroom wipes, etc.. This doesn't cover everything, but it means that if I can't get to the store for a week, there will not be a diaper crisis. When your DH is away for these temporary times, you need to accept AS A COUPLE that it will be more expensive. You get to hire more childcare (an in-home sitter a few hours a week), use grocery delivery, and increase the housekeeping. This is a temporary situation until your child grows up some. If his job can't cover outsourcing his part of maintaining the household, then maybe you can't afford this job that takes him away for so long repeatedly ...[/quote]
